Ticket WS-1187: New folks, read this before touching the Streamlark websocket layer. Enabling permessage-deflate cut our bandwidth by about 40% on the Larchport cluster, but memory per connection jumped from 18KB to 130KB because of the per-socket compression context. At 200k concurrent connections that matters a lot. We currently enable compression only for payloads over 1KB and disable context takeover. Benchmarks live in the perf wiki. All numbers in this ticket were measured against the gateway build referenced immediately below.

build token for tawif-bahip: htk31_68bba16e1afabfef4ecc69408c06f16

Heads of department: the Thornquist Group policy renews next month. Premium up 11% on last year, driven by the Calder Mill claim and expanded liability cover for the new Westbrook site. Broker secured a reduced deductible on property lines; cyber cover unchanged. Finance recommends renewal on quoted terms rather than retendering mid-year. Budget variance is absorbed within the contingency line. Departmental allocations will be recharged at the usual rates. Sign-off requested by Friday. Relevant strategic context appears in the note below.

confidential, tajeg-kajop: Project Oliix slips by one quarter because of the audit delay.

### FAQ: TranscodeBarn — Locked Orchestrator Node

Q: The orchestrator node refuses jobs after a crash. Now what?

A: It's in safe mode. Drain the worker pool first, then restart the orchestrator service from the local console. Safe mode will demand the recovery passphrase before releasing the job queue. The current passphrase is maintained directly below this entry.

unlock words, baguf-badug: aldath-ralwyn-gilath-oliys-sorius-raleth-pelmir-praeth-lamix-druvan-siliel-fraax-queniel

Ticket #2087 — Squatwatch vault locked again

Welcome aboard! Quick heads-up: the Squatwatch scanner (our typo-squatting package detector) pulls its registry tokens from the Coldbox vault, and somebody fat-fingered the unseal three times, so it's locked. Scans have been paused since last night and the Fernvale registry mirror is drifting. Nothing scary — happens every few months. To unseal and resume scanning, enter the recovery passphrase below.

unlock words, bawef-kahap: sorax-sorir-quenys-aldok